IntroductionMost industrial threaded fasteners are covered by two basic standards: one for materials andproperties called materials standards; the other, for dimensions and tolerances calledproduct standards. Information about product standards is given in this booklet. Forinformation about materials and properties, please see booklet titled Mechanical Propertiesand Identification Markings for Threaded Fasteners (at www.practicalmaintenance.net).There are two main systems for measuring weights and distances: the metric system andthe imperial system. The primary standardization organizations for the metric system productstandards for fasteners are the International Organization for Standardization (ISO) and theGerman Institute for Standardization (DIN) whereas for the imperial fasteners they areAmerican Society of Mechanical Engineers (ASME). It may be noted that ASME is inclinedtowards setting codes and standards for mechanical devices, the American NationalStandards Institute, abbreviated as ANSI accredits standards for the products, processes,systems, services, and resources of the United States. Though there are many ASME andISO product standards for threaded fasteners, important information about only someproduct standards for education purpose is given in this booklet. For users of IndianStandards, important information on some Indian Standards (IS) is also given.It may be noted that each metric standard is product specific. For example, ISO 4014 (DIN931) is the specification for hexagon head bolts (Product grades A and B) and ISO 8765(DIN 960) is the specification for hexagon head bolts with metric fine pitch thread (Productgrades A and B). The specification used to produce the corresponding inch series fastenersis ASME B18.2.1. However, the ASME B18.2.1 specification covers the dimensionalrequirements for nine product types of inch series bolts and screws. Therefore, one muststate the pattern of the desired product; in this case, hex bolts. Under the metric system,each of the product types would have its own individual standard.As there is a move towards the adoption of ISO fastener standard in place of metric fastenerstandard by ASME, ASTM and SAE, information on metric fastener standard by ASME,ASTM and SAE is not given in this booklet.Note:It may be noted that in ISO standards, comma (,) is used as a decimal marker.3Product (Dimensions and Tolerances) Standards for Threaded Fastenerswww.practicalmaintenance.net

Dimensions of Bolts, Screws and Nuts as per ASMEImportant information about dimensions and tolerances for bolts, screws and nuts as perASME standards B18.2.1 and B18.2.2 is given in this chapter.ASME B18.2.1ASME B18.2.1 covers the dimensional requirements for inch series square head, hex, heavyhex, and askew head bolts; hex (hex cap), heavy hex, hex flange, and lobe head screws;and lag screws recognized as American National Standard.TerminologyIn this standard, “short bolt” or “short screw” means a bolt or screw of a diameter-lengthcombination that is required to be threaded for full length, whereas “long bolt” or “long screw”means a bolt or screw of a diameter-length combination that is not threaded for full length.Body Length, LBBody length is the distance measured parallel to the axis of the bolt or screw from theunderhead bearing surface to the last scratch of thread or, for rolled threads, to the top of theextrusion angle.Grip Gaging Length, LGGrip gaging length is the distance measured parallel to the axis of the bolt or screw from theunderhead bearing surface to the face of a noncounterbored/noncountersunk standard GOthread ring gage assembled by hand as far as the thread will permit. Thus, it is the distancefrom the bearing face to the first full form (full profile) thread.For fasteners not threaded to full length, grip gaging length represents the minimum designgrip length of the joint (minimum thickness of materials which can be clamped) excluding thewasher thickness.Thread LengthThread length is the length from the extreme point of the bolt or screw to the last complete(full form) thread. For bolts and screws in this standard, other than lag screws, the NominalThread Length (LT) is a reference dimension intended for calculation purposes only.General Data for Both Bolts and ScrewsWidth Across FlatsWidth across flats of head is the overall distance measured perpendicular to the axis ofproduct between two opposite sides of the head.Head HeightThe head height is the overall distance measured parallel to the axis of product from the topof the head to the bearing surface and shall include the thickness of the washer face whereprovided.4Product (Dimensions and Tolerances) Standards for Threaded Fastenerswww.practicalmaintenance.net

Bolt or Screw LengthThe bolt or screw length is the distance measured parallel to the axis of product from thebearing surface of the head to the extreme end of the bolt or screw, including the point if theproduct is pointed.Unless otherwise specified, bolts need not be pointed. Products designated as screws, withthe exception of lag screws, are required to have a chamfered point.ThreadsThreads on all products in this standard, except lag screws, shall meet the requirements ofASME B1.1. For lag screw thread dimensions, please see the standard.Thread series on all bolts and screws may be coarse (UNC), fine (UNF), or 8 thread series(8 UN), except askew head bolts, which shall be unified coarse (UNC) only, and lag screws,which are specified in the standard.Unless otherwise specified, size limits for standard external thread, Class 2A apply prior tocoating. The external thread allowance may be used to accommodate the coating thicknesson plated or coated parts, provided that the maximum coating thickness is no more thanone-fourth of the allowance.DesignationBolts and screws shall be designated in the sequence by: product name; nominal size(fractional or decimal equivalent); threads per inch (omit for lag screws); product length(fractional or two-place decimal equivalent); material, including specification wherenecessary; and protective finish, if required.For Example: Hex Cap Screw per ASME B18.2.1. 1/2 - 13 4. ASTM A 354 Grade BD, plainfinish.It may be noted that in above example, the screw will be provided Class 2A thread asnothing is specified in the designation. As nominal size is 1/2 in. and threads per inch is 13,the screw has unified coarse (UNC) thread. Thread series (UNC) is not required to bespecified since threads per inch is specified.BoltsFollowing tables show dimensions of hex bolts and heavy hex bolts.5Product (Dimensions and Tolerances) Standards for Threaded Fastenerswww.practicalmaintenance.net

For longer bolt lengths add 0.250 inch tothread lengths shown.Thread LengthNominal thread length equals twice the basic thread diameter 0.25 in. for nominal boltlengths up to and including 6 in. and twice the basic thread diameter 0.50 in. for nominal6Product (Dimensions and Tolerances) Standards for Threaded Fastenerswww.practicalmaintenance.net

lengths over 6 in. The nominal thread length, LT, a reference dimension is used to calculatethread length.The length of thread on bolts is controlled by the grip gaging length. The maximum gripgaging length, LG, as calculated and rounded to two decimal places for any bolt not threadedfull length, shall be equal to the nominal bolt length minus the nominal thread length (LG,max. L, nom. LT) with a tolerance of minus a length equal to five coarse thread pitches.For bolts that are threaded full length, LG, max. defines the unthreaded length under thehead and shall not exceed the length of 2.5 times the thread pitch for sizes up to andincluding 1 in. and 3.5 times the thread pitch for sizes larger than 1 in.All bolts of nominal lengths equal to or shorter than the nominal thread length, LT, plus alength equivalent to 2.5 times the thread pitch for sizes up to and including 1 in. and 3.5times the thread pitch for sizes larger than 1 in. shall be threaded for full length.ScrewsWasher FaceThickness of the washer face shall be not less than 0.015 in. or greater than 0.025 in. forscrew sizes 3 4 in. and smaller and not less than 0.015 in. nor greater than 0.035 in. for sizeslarger than 3 4 in. The washer face diameter shall be equal to the maximum width across flatswith a tolerance of 10%. The washer face is not applicable to hex flange or lobe headscrews.FilletFor styles of head-to-shank fillets and maximum-minimum limits for R, please see thestandard.Thread LengthThe length of thread on screws is controlled by the grip gaging length, LG, max., and bodylength, LB, min. For more information on length of thread, please see the standard.Following tables show dimensions of hex cap screws and heavy hex screws.7Product (Dimensions and Tolerances) Standards for Threaded Fastenerswww.practicalmaintenance.net

For longer bolt lengths add 0.250 inch tothread lengths shown.# Thread lengths, LT, shown are for bolt lengths over 6 inches.Wrenching Height, J is a distance measured from the bearing surface up the side of thehead at the corners.Hex Flange ScrewsHex flange screws (bolts) are regular hex head bolts with built-in washer. The stress underthe face of a standard hexagon headed nut can result in indentation into standard strengthsteel surfaces. Washers have traditionally been used to protect the joint surface fromdamage during the tightening process and to distribute the load under the bolt head and nut.Standard washers are typically softer than the nuts and bolts that they are used with and canoften plastically deform under the high compressive stress that they must sustain. Flangeheaded nuts and bolts do not suffer from this effect since the washer face is as strong as thebolt/nut itself. Washers are also used with irregular and oversized holes.In recent years, washers have started to be replaced by flange headed bolts. Flange headedbolts have been developed to eliminate the deficiencies that have been found with the use ofwashers. For longer bolt lengths add 0.250 inch to thread lengthsshown.For hex cap and heavy hex cap screws, top of head shall be full form and chamfered, withthe diameter of chamfer circle being equal to the maximum width across flats within atolerance of 15%. For hex flange and lobe head screws, top of head may be full form orindented at the option of the manufacturer. If full form, the top of head shall be chamfered orrounded with the diameter of chamfer circle or start of rounding being equal to the maximumwidth across flats, within a tolerance of 15%. If the top of head is indented, the peripherymay be rounded.9Product (Dimensions and Tolerances) Standards for Threaded Fastenerswww.practicalmaintenance.net

For information on other products (square head bolts, askew head bolts, lobe head screws;and lag screws) please see the standard.ASME B18.2.2ASME B18.2.2 cover the complete general and dimensional data for the various types ofinch series square and hex nuts, including machine screw nuts and coupling nuts,recognized as American National Standard.General DataWidth Across FlatsThe width across flats of a nut is the distance measured, perpendicular to the axis of nut,overall between two opposite sides of the nut.Nut ThicknessThe nut thickness is the overall distance, measured parallel to the axis of a nut, from the topof the nut to the bearing surface and shall include the thickness of the washer face whereprovided.Washer Face DiameterUnless otherwise specified, the diameter of washer face shall be within the limits of themaximum width across flats and 95% of the minimum width across flats.ThreadsThreads shall be Unified Standard, Class 2B, of the series specified in the notes onrespective dimensional tables, in accordance with ASME B1.1. Class 3B may be specifiedby the purchaser if designated at the time of inquiry and order.DesignationNuts shall be designated in the sequence by: product name; dimensional standard, nominalsize (fraction or decimal); threads per inch; mechanical and performance standard, andgrade protective finish (including specification and thickness), if required.For Example: Hex Nut, ASME B18.2.2, 3 4-16, SAE J995 Grade 5, Steel.Dimensions of Hex Nuts and Hex Jam Nuts10Product (Dimensions and Tolerances) Standards for Threaded Fastenerswww.practicalmaintenance.net
